The head coach of the Black Stars of Ghana, Chris Hughton has named his first eleven for the friendly match against Namibia tonight.
Ghana is taking on Namibia in an international friendly match today ahead of the 2023 Africa Cup of Nations (AFCON) tournament in Ivory Coast.
Ahead of kick-off at 8 pm, Coach Chris Hughton has selected a strong starting eleven to do battle for the national team.
The Ghana starting team has goalkeeper Richard Ofori in post and will be protected by a back four that includes Gideon Mensah and Daniel Amartey.
Elisha Owusu is the key man in the midfield and has been tasked to link up play with Jordan Ayew and Inaki Williams in the Black Stars’ attack.
Other players starting for Ghana against Namibia include Baba Iddrisu, Joseph Paintsil, as well as Alexander Djiku.
